Transaction 32451653bb2f8aeba4f08db36ee068100d2fe2d204cfd286eaa4c260c5415ae3

1 Input
2 Outputs
  • 32451653bb2f8aeba4f08db36ee068100d2fe2d204cfd286eaa4c260c5415ae3:0
  • value  200000000
    address  3BH2uDgPHShUuw7CWAH4r8kCWDpxwsiFXQ
  • 32451653bb2f8aeba4f08db36ee068100d2fe2d204cfd286eaa4c260c5415ae3:1
  • value  5437114
    address  3KjyR6spNf4d4xGBKN5AqzL87uacfvVkEY